Employee vs. Employer Contributions
A QDRO can award a share of just the employee’s contributions, just employer contributions, or both. In the Vsolvit LLC 401(k) Profit Sharing Plan, employer contributions may include discretionary profit sharing amounts. It’s important to know whether the divorcing employee spouse is fully vested in those employer contributions. If not, the alternate payee can’t receive a share of the unvested portion.
